How do you write an URS document?

The URS should include:

  1. Introduction – including the scope of the system, key objectives for the project, and the applicable regulatory concerns.
  2. Program Requirements – the functions and workflow that the system must be able to perform.
  3. Data Requirements – the type of information that a system must be able to process.

What is a statement of user requirements?

The statement of user requirements describes what the user expects from the system. This may form part of a proposal for the work or it may be part of an ‘invitation to tender’ from a client or it may be put together by talking to the client at a high level.

What is SRS software Engineering PDF?

A software requirements specification (SRS) is a detailed description of a software system to be developed with its functional and non-functional requirements. The SRS is developed based the agreement between customer and contractors. It may include the use cases of how user is going to interact with software system.

What is difference between SRS and BRS document?

SRS represented as System Requirement Specification while BRS represented as Business Requirement Specification. SRS defines the functional and non-functional needs of the software; on the other hand, BRS is a formal document, which specifies the needs given by the customer.

What is user requirement in software engineering?

The user requirement(s) document (URD) or user requirement(s) specification (URS) is a document usually used in software engineering that specifies what the user expects the software to be able to do.
